French Windows and Doors: A Comprehensive Guide

French doors and windows represent a classic architectural function that brings elegance and sophistication to any home. Originating from France during the Renaissance period, these traditional elements are identified by their high, narrow design and numerous panes of glass. 1. History of French Windows and Doors

The idea of French Windows And Doors (Https://Windows-And-Doors-Near-Me76269.Blogkoo.Com/) dates back to the 17th century when they were designed to allow natural light into homes while offering a smooth connection between indoor and outside areas. This architectural innovation belonged to a more comprehensive trend that embraced light and open spaces, reflecting the cultural movements of the time.

Over the years, these features have progressed but have actually maintained their aesthetic charm. French doors became popular in both city and rural settings, regularly utilized as entryways to gardens, patio areas, or verandas.

2. Advantages of French Windows and Doors

French doors and windows offer many benefits that make them an appealing choice for house owners:

  • Natural Light: The extensive use of glass allows natural sunshine to flood indoor spaces, improving the overall ambiance.
  • Visual Appeal: Their stylish design includes a touch of sophistication and class to homes, making them a centerpiece.
  • Versatile Design: Available in numerous materials, designs, and colors, French doors and windows can match any architectural theme, from traditional to modern-day.
  • Improved Ventilation: They can be opened fully to provide outstanding airflow, enhancing indoor air quality.
  • Connection to the Outdoors: French doors develop a smooth shift between indoor and outside locations, suitable for entertaining or relaxing in gardens or patios.

3. Types of French Windows and Doors

3.1. French Doors

French doors are typically large, double doors that consist of several panes of glass. They typically open outwards or inwards and are typically utilized as entrances to patios, verandas, or gardens. French doors can be created to swing or move, depending on the readily available space and personal choice.

Materials Used for French Doors:

  • Wood: Offers a classic look, excellent insulation, and can be painted or stained.
  • Vinyl: Low maintenance and energy-efficient but is available in restricted colors.
  • Aluminum: Durable and modern-day, often used in contemporary designs.

3.2. French Windows

French windows resemble French doors but are typically narrower and used as basic windows. They can be totally hinged or can open from a center point. They are often decorated with decorative trim and can likewise be utilized in pairs to produce a larger opening.

Materials Used for French Windows:

  • Wood: Provides heat and sophistication however needs regular maintenance.
  • PVC: Low-maintenance and energy-efficient, perfect for modern-day homes.
  • Aluminum: Provides toughness, is resistant to deterioration, and needs very little maintenance.

4. Installation and Maintenance

Installation Tips:

  • Hiring an expert installer is recommended to guarantee ideal positioning and sealing, especially for exterior doors/windows.
  • Correct measurements are necessary for fitting, as both the door/window and the frame should align completely.
  • Make sure that the selected design complements your home's style and adheres to regional structure guidelines.

Upkeep Tips:

  • Regularly tidy the glass panes to keep clearness and exposure.
  • Check seals and weather condition removing periodically to prevent drafts and moisture intrusion.
  • For wooden frames, check for indications of deterioration or rot and apply sealants or paint as required.
